However, many GH fans have noticed that Kirsten, who is best known for her role as Maxie Jones, has perhaps had one summer that she’s not going to want to remember down the road.

That’s because things have taken a rather tragic turn for the worst for the beloved daytime television star.

Just to recall, Kirsten’s ex-husband, Days of Our Lives alum Brandon Barash was forced to take a restraining order out on Kirsten a few months back for the safety of his family.

Brandon reportedly claimed that he was worried about Kirsten and her mental health and especially after she insisted that someone was trying to break into her apartment.

The couple share a daughter, Harper, but she’s been staying with her dad and his family while Kirsten has been working out her mental health issues.
